Orange Oil, also known as d-limonene, is an essential oil derived from the rinds of oranges. D-limonene is used in making paint solids, used to impart an orange fragrance to products, and used as a secondary cooling fluid. The largest growth segment has been the use of d-Limonene in cleaning products. In the past decade, it has been discovered that d-limonene is a proven and highly effective treatment option for the eradication of drywood termites and is of a reduced risk to humans compared with many other termiticides.

How does orange oil work for termites? As with all localized treatment methods, licensed inspectors identify areas of infestation in your home or business. After carefully mapping these areas on a diagram of your home the inspector prepares, technicians are guided to inject orange oil directly into infested wood members, killing drywood termites on contact. Another unique advantage of orange oil is its ability to “wick” through wood, travelling through the timbers pores in all directions from the area where it is injected. Therefore, orange oil accounts for infestations beyond the areas where it is applicated.

The Advantages of Orange Oil Treatment:

  • The property does not need to be vacated during treatment.
  • Safe for both plants and pets. The do not need to be removed from the premises.
  • Food and medicine does not need to be bagged and removed.
  • Orange Oil Treatment has low toxicity and is a botanical-based insecticide
  • Friendly to the environment
  • This treatment is often considered by multi-family dwellings and commercial properties that require a less invasive approach to exterminating termites. This type of treatment has a pleasant smell (it smells like oranges), and poses little inconvenience to the home’s occupants.
